Mastering the Art of Poultry Navigation

Successfully navigating the perilous journey across the digital highway requires more than just frantic button mashing. While reflexes play a crucial role, the most skilled players develop a sense of timing and anticipation. Learning to recognize patterns in the traffic flow is paramount. Vehicles don’t move randomly; they adhere to certain speeds and intervals, offering opportunities for a well-timed dash. Observing the gaps between cars, and understanding how their speed changes as they approach, allows you to calculate the optimal moment to initiate a crossing. This predictive element is what separates casual players from those who consistently achieve high scores and extended gameplay.

Another vital aspect of success is managing risk. The temptation to sprint across the road at the first available opportunity can often lead to disaster. Sometimes, waiting for a slightly wider gap, even if it means sacrificing a few potential points, is the wiser course of action. Understanding that consistent progress, rather than reckless abandon, is the key to longevity in the game is crucial. Failing to master this balance between speed and caution will invariably lead to an untimely end for your feathered friend.

Enhancing Your Gameplay: Tips and Tricks

Beyond understanding the basic mechanics, several techniques can significantly improve your performance in navigating the perilous path. Many players find that focusing on a specific point on the opposite side of the road, rather than directly at the oncoming traffic, helps maintain a more consistent pace. This helps you avoid jerky movements that can lead to miscalculations. Another effective strategy is to utilize the “peek” – briefly, and cautiously, assessing the traffic situation before committing to a crossing. This allows you to gather crucial information without exposing your chicken to undue risk. Perfecting these subtle techniques can elevate your gameplay from haphazard to highly strategic.

It's also important to recognize that the game isn't solely reliant on reactive reflexes. Anticipation and prediction are equally vital. By studying the patterns of the vehicles, you can begin to predict when safe opportunities will arise. Experienced players often develop an almost subconscious understanding of the traffic flow, allowing them to anticipate gaps and plan their crossings accordingly. This proactive approach minimizes the need for split-second reactions and reduces the risk of costly mistakes.
